Full Job Description
Position Summary

We are seeking an experienced Process Development Chemist to join our Technology Group in Akron, Ohio. As an individual contributor reporting to the Technology Group Leader, you will lead the development, optimization, and scale-up of chemical processes from laboratory bench through pilot and full industrial-scale production. This role works closely with external contract research organizations (CROs) executing synthesis, process development, scale-up, and intellectual property development, serving as a key technical bridge between Flexsys R&D and our development partners.

Key Responsibilities

? Design, develop, and optimize chemical processes across a broad range of chemistries, advancing them from lab scale through pilot scale to full industrial-scale production.

? Lead and execute scale-up and piloting campaigns, identifying and resolving technical challenges related to yield, purity, throughput, safety, and cost.

? Manage and collaborate closely with external contract research organizations (CROs) executing synthesis, process development, scale-up, and intellectual property development.

? Plan, direct, and review work performed by development partners to ensure technical quality, timeline adherence, and alignment with Flexsys objectives.

? Apply expertise in organic synthesis to develop robust, scalable, and cost-effective routes.

? Conduct process characterization, including reaction kinetics, mass and energy balances, and process safety evaluations.

? Ensure processes meet applicable regulatory requirements and support regulatory documentation and compliance.

? Develop and document process parameters, control strategies, and standard operating procedures for technology transfer.

? Support intellectual property development through invention disclosures and patent contributions.

? Apply Design of Experiments (DoE) and data-driven methods to optimize process performance.

? Present technical findings and recommendations to internal stakeholders and external partners.
